We're a licensed waste carrier registered with the Environment Agency, and we provide a waste transfer note for every job – your legal proof the waste was disposed of correctly. That matters more than many people realise: if unlicensed operators fly-tip your rubbish, the legal responsibility traces back to you as the householder who hired them.

Do you provide a waste transfer note, and why does it matter?
Absolutely. It's your legal proof under the duty of care regulations that your waste was handled by a licensed carrier and disposed of correctly. If waste is fly-tipped, the Environment Agency can trace it back to the original householder. A waste transfer note protects you completely. We email yours the same day as the clearance.
